Early Life and Family Background
Himani Mor was born on June 26, 1999, in Larsauli, a small village in Sonipat, Haryana, India. Despite hailing from a region with limited resources, she grew up in a supportive family that encouraged her interest in sports. Her father, Chandram Mor, and mother, Meena Mor, played instrumental roles in nurturing her passion for tennis.
Growing up, the lack of tennis facilities in her village did not deter Himani. Instead, her family constructed a makeshift court on their rooftop. This dedication allowed her to train despite the odds. Her brother, Himanshu Mor, is also a tennis player, emphasizing the family’s deep connection to the sport.
Educational Pursuits
Himani is not just an accomplished athlete but also an academic achiever. She attended Little Angels School for her primary education. Later, she moved to the United States to pursue higher studies.
Himani earned her undergraduate degree from Southeastern Louisiana University (SLU), where she was a key player on the women’s tennis team. She furthered her education at Franklin Pierce University and is currently pursuing a Master’s degree in Sports Management and Administration at the McCormack Isenberg School of Management. Professional Tennis Career
Himani Mor’s career in tennis is marked by significant milestones. As a teenager, she quickly made her mark in the All India Tennis Association (AITA) circuit. By 2018, she had entered the Top 50 of the AITA Women’s Singles rankings—a testament to her skill and hard work.
While representing India in national and international tournaments, she gained valuable experience competing against top-tier players. During her collegiate career at Southeastern Louisiana University, she made notable contributions to the team. Her performance was equally commendable during her time at Franklin Pierce University, where she played in singles and doubles matches.
Transitioning from playing to coaching, Himani worked as an assistant coach for the women’s tennis team at Amherst College. Her role included training players, recruiting talent, and managing team schedules, showcasing her ability to mentor and inspire young athletes.
Marriage to Neeraj Chopra
On January 20, 2025, Himani Mor married Neeraj Chopra, India’s celebrated javelin thrower and the first Indian to win an Olympic gold medal in athletics. The intimate wedding ceremony was held in a traditional setting, attended by close friends and family.
